Hi everyone, 

Here I am posting another question regarding my first investment. 

I closed on a house that needs a bit of work done. The PM that I hired has many vendors considering they manage over 750 properties. They have assigned a GC and I received an estimate for $5870 they want the full amount up front.

Questions: 

1. Is it normal to pay the full amount up front before starting the project if the PM found the GC? 

2. Regarding the estimate of $5870 I know this is just an estimate, but how likely is this number going to increase/decrease? This is a first for me dealing with contractors OOS.

Originally posted by @Matt M.:

@Jason Martinez I would send half, and final payment when PM sends you pictures of completed job. There is no reason you need to pay it all upfront. Tell PM you will send final payment next business day, so they have it in a few days. Not unreasonable considering you aren’t local it seems. 

Hi Matt.

I have confirmed with the PM and he stated, "The contractor can request up to 50% of payment for materials. The remaining balance will be paid once I've verified the work is completed."
